Handover — Buildfarm clock skew (Orylo CI)

Agents ravine-03 and ravine-07 drift up to 90s; NTP daemon keeps dying after the kernel update. Artifacts get rejected as "from the future" and retries pile up. Workaround: restart chronyd via the agent console. Permanent fix lands next sprint. If agents lock you out mid-restart, use the recovery console with the phrase below.

recovery phrase for yajof-bagap: oliwyn-ulaael

Alertcast Fan-out API

The fan-out endpoint accepts a weather-alert payload and replicates it to every subscribed regional channel in a single call. Delivery is at-least-once; channels deduplicate by alert sequence number. Contractors should target the staging fan-out, which mirrors production routing but delivers only to sandbox channels. All requests require a service key in the auth header; use the staging key that follows.

service key, bagep-yahag: zpat11_YieSWvAgzqt

### Changed: `SORT_MODE` renamed to `REPORT_SORT_STABILITY`

In Ledgerpine 4.2, the report builder's sorting setting was renamed to clarify that it controls stable-sort behavior across paginated exports. Update any deployment templates accordingly. The export signer still requires its key in the environment; after renaming, re-add the following line to your .env:

vault entry, yagep-yagef: COURIER_KEY13=8965fb29ff62d